Janu Manu outclasses rivals to capture Wazirabad Cup



By Aftab Gilani


LAHORE, Oct 28: Long shot bay colt, Janu Manu, upset all calculations winning the Wazirabad Cup ran over 1400m featuring the 9th Lahore Winter Meeting at the Racecourse on Sunday.

He beat bay filly Lovely Gate by over eight lengths. The 40 to 100 favourite colt, Desert Prince put up a dismal show and was nosed out to third position with Intikhab-e-Bhakkar edging on the frame.

When the race began Intikhab-e-Bhakkar took the lead followed by Desert Prince. Both fought for the supremacy and Desert Prince headed into the lead in the straight. Soon Janu Manu appeared on the scene full of running, his rider M. Essa, galvanized him into action to take the lead and, win easily. The filly, Lovely Gate came from behind to dislodge Desert Prince further to third place, ending the winning streak of the colt.

The owner of Janu Manu, Khalid Malik, received the cup from Mohsin Baig, Editor in Chief , Online News Network, soon after the race.

The best performer of Sunday’s races was the bay filly Poly Cat, who won to her liking, the supporting and fifth event over 1400 metres. She beat Herry Can View by a big margin of a distance.

Royal Destiny and Volcano completed the frame among seven runners. Owned by Shoaib Tariq, the filly trained by Khadim Hussain was ridden by M. Hanif.

Syed Tasweer Hussain Shah’s filly Rag To Riches and the colt, Vendetta, raced brilliantly to win the first and second position, respectively in the term race for two-year-old thoroughbred colts and fillies gone over 1000 metres.

Jockey M. Hanif and trainer Sohail Aziz., returned home with a treble each. Hanif rode Chinkara, Rag To Riches and Poly Cat in the 1st, 3rd and 5th race while Sohail Aziz saddled Chinkara, Rag To Riches and and Iconic in the 1st 3rd and 4th race, respectively.

In the fourth race, when the odds of bay colt Scooby Do eased upward in the betting ring, a small section of race-goers held a mild demonstration in front of stewards box, demanding change of the rider. But it was announced on public address system that their demand could not be accepted because the colt was running after four-month absence from the track. The demonstrators dispersed peacefully later.

The stewards imposed a fine of rupees two thousand on riding boy Fareed Ali and also suspended him from riding for one month for his failure to ride on merit, blue-roan colt, New Bhakkar in the fourth race.

Four favourites obliged the punters when a card of six events was gone through. They were: Chinkara (40 to 100), Rag To Riches (25 to 100), Iconic (Even-money) and Poly Cat (20 to 100).
